Brazil Credit for Big Business Moderately Restrictive, Bank Says

February 10, 2012, 11:36 AM EST

By Andre Soliani

Feb. 10 (Bloomberg) -- Credit for large Brazilian companies was “moderately restrictive” in the final three months of last year and will remain so in the first quarter of 2012, said Carlos Hamilton, the central bank’s director of economic policy, citing a survey of 22 large enterprises and banks done by the bank in December.

Credit to large businesses was affected by liquidity, Hamilton said at an event in Fortaleza. Credit for smaller enterprises and consumers was also restrictive in the last quarter of 2011 and will be for the next three months because of delinquency rates, Hamilton said.
